When does pest control repair versus replacement make more sense in Salford?

If you've spotted a single nesting site, a spot application will sort it. But if there are multiple species present, the infestation's come back after two or more treatments, or there are structural conditions making the place attractive to pests, you're looking at a full property intervention.

If pest control treatment fails, what's the dispute process in England?

Contact us first with your treatment certificate. Trading Standards handles consumer complaints, and the Health and Safety Executive (HSE) oversees pesticide-related concerns. The British Pest Control Association (BPCA) offers industry mediation. Leasehold cases may proceed to the county court.
